Aubay recherche un Tech Lead Java passionné
Vous êtes un expert du développement et souhaitez piloter des projets techniques d'envergure ? Vous aimez accompagner les équipes vers l'excellence ? Rejoignez-nous !
Votre quotidien
Architecte et référent technique : vous définissez et faites évoluer les choix technologiques et les socles techniques des projets.
Développement & Excellence : vous participez activement au développement des fonctionnalités complexes, garantissez la qualité du code et la performance des applications.
Coach et mentor : vous accompagnez les développeurs, favorisez leur montée en compétences et insufflez une culture de l'excellence technique.
Garant des bonnes pratiques : TDD, Clean Code, DDD, CI/CD… vous mettez en place et promouvez les standards les plus élevés.
Facilitateur : vous assurez une communication fluide entre les équipes techniques et métiers pour aligner les objectifs et optimiser la livraison des projets.
Innovateur : vous êtes en veille permanente, participez aux communautés techniques, contribuez aux blogs, meetups et conférences tech (Devoxx, Devfest…).
L'environnement technique sur lequel vous évoluez
Langages et frameworks : Java (7, 8, 11), Spring Boot, Webservices REST, GraphQL
Qualité et performance : SonarQube, JUnit, Testcontainers, Postman, Pact Testing
CI/CD et DevOps : Git, développement basé sur Gitflow/Trunk, Jenkins, GitLab CI/CD, ArgoCD
Déploiement & Conteneurisation : Docker, Kubernetes, Helm, Terraform
Cloud et architecture : AWS, GCP, Azure, sans serveur, microservices
Front-end et interface utilisateur : Angular, React, NodeJS, TypeScript
Base de données et stockage : PostgreSQL, MongoDB, Elasticsearch, Redis
Vos compétences
Vous êtes avant tout un passionné du développement avec un solide bagage technique sur l'écosystème Java et ses frameworks.
Vous avez une expérience confirmée dans l'architecture logicielle, la conception et l'optimisation de code.
Vous maîtrisez les bonnes pratiques de développement (TDD, DDD, Clean Code, design patterns) et vous savez les promouvoir auprès des équipes.
Vous êtes à l'aise avec les méthodologies Agile et DevOps et les outils d'intégration et de déploiement continu.
Vous avez une expertise en audit de code, en mise en place d'usine logicielle et en refonte d'architecture.
Vous avez des connaissances approfondies sur les plateformes Cloud et l'orchestration de conteneurs.
Vous aimez partager votre expertise, encadrer et faire grandir une équipe technique.
Ce qui nous caractérise
Une communauté d'experts passionnés par l'innovation (Cloud, DevOps, Big Data, Software Craftsmanship, etc.).
Un engagement fort en expertise et en livraison de projets à forte valeur ajoutée.
Une culture agile favorise la collaboration, l'amélioration continue et l'innovation.
Un environnement où les nouvelles méthodes de travail sont encouragées (XP, TDD, DDD).
Des rencontres régulières pour échanger et partager des retours d'expérience (Meetups, Workshops, Afterworks).
Un accompagnement personnalisé pour progresser au quotidien (formations internes, certifications, technique de coaching)
Et après ?
Vous aurez la possibilité d'évoluer vers de nouvelles responsabilités :
Architecte technique et logiciel
Expert technique et consultant en transformation digitale
Responsable technique ou directeur de projet
Responsable d'équipes techniques
Nos experts Aubay décryptent l’actualité IT :